Nobility crown BignascaAlte und berühmte Familie des Kantons Tessin, von klarer und angestammter Tugend, die sich im Laufe der Jahrhunderte in verschiedenen Regionen Italiens verbreitet hat. Nach unseren Überlieferungen stammt die Familie ursprünglich aus dem venezianischen Gebiet und wurde nach der üblichen Spende von 100.000 Dukaten für die Bedürfnisse des Krieges in Candia in das Patriziat aufgenommen. Nach anderen heraldischen Rekonstruktionen stammte die Familie jedoch von der Adelsfamilie Bigna aus Genua ab. Jedenfalls ist es dieser Familie im Laufe der Jahrzehnte immer wieder gelungen, eine Reihe von Männern hervorzubringen, die sich im öffentlichen Dienst, in den freien und kirchlichen Berufen und im Militärdienst einen Namen gemacht haben. Unter diesen, ohne den Wert der Auslassungen zu schmälern, zählen: Antonio, Landbesitzer in der Gegend von Verona, der 1503 aufblühte; Luigi vom Orden der reformierten Minderjährigen, der 1515 blühte; Alessandro, Doktor beider Gesetze, blühte 1524 in Venedig auf; Antonio Maria, Gutsbesitzer, wohnhaft im Piemont, 1598; ...
